About The Position

At IPS, we are global leaders in developing innovative solutions for the consulting, architecture, engineering, project controls, procurement, construction management, and CQV of technically complex facilities, primarily in the life sciences industry. We are looking for a dedicated Senior Project Manager to join our talented team at our office headquarters in Blue Bell, Pennsylvania. In this role, you will provide leadership on assigned projects and act to achieve financial, safety, and client relationship objectives.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Construction Management or a related discipline or an equivalent technical degree.
  • 10-15 years of experience in Project Delivery or a related discipline.
  • Demonstrate significant experience both in terms of industry knowledge and positions of leadership.

Responsibilities

  • Manages the delivery of individual projects and holds primary responsibility for the achievement of cost, schedule, and quality objectives.
  • Identifies risks to the project and corporation and works with Project Directors and the Director of Operations to mitigate risks.
  • Develops and maintains written preconstruction, construction, and closeout execution plans, obtains review and approval from the Project Executive and/or Director of Operations, and communicates to the project team.
  • Works closely with the Construction Manager and Site Superintendent to monitor performance against the target schedule and implement corrective actions against nonconformances.
  • Monitors and reports project costs, including values committed, forecast to commit, allowances for growth, and actually expended.
  • Supports Project Executives, Director of Operations, and General Manager in the preparation of project delivery proposals.
  • Works closely with the Construction Manager and Superintendents to ensure that field events, conditions, exceptions, and issues are fully reflected in cost reports.
  • Manages changes to prime contracts, including change control documentation and related financial documentation.
  • Coordinates with Accounting to invoice clients and manage Accounts Receivable to meet corporate goals.
  • Works with the financial group to manage project financial issues.
  • Monitors design content and coordinates design revisions for constructability and compliance with basis documents, schedule, and budget.
  • Prepares and manages subcontracts and purchase orders, including change control documentation and related financial documentation.
  • Supports project/client development process with presentations and related marketing activities.
